Rutgers, The State University of New Jersey is seeking a Unit Admin/Specialist- Union County for the 4-H Youth Development program.

Among the key duties of the position are the following:

  • Conducts age-appropriate youth development activities.

  • Promotes 4-H youth development hands-on learning style with children attending summer day camps.

  • Provides assistance with communications and facilitation of county-wide events.
